Output 545edb3796894c03310b94531197d59fe24e50ebce64087a61d3e77fd030e381:10

value
503573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86d0b21ef7c6af746e18a2eb09c99698c4d8a3f0 OP_EQUAL
address
3DyrUgmFNvJAPWytoAHcJXctcJ1J8x7bjx
transaction
545edb3796894c03310b94531197d59fe24e50ebce64087a61d3e77fd030e381
confirmations
226573
spent
true